John, the photo that you included is of a "package saw". One of the major US manufacturers is Holtec; here is a link to one for sale in Wisconsin:
http://www.lumbermenonline.com/for-sale/HOLTEC-USA-Transcut-II-Package%20Saws?itemid=17094
Most companies that build pallets use package saws, as do many large production sawmills.
